Apúntate a la Zona De Descargas Reservadas (ZDDR). Solo son 20 Euros
Con solo 20€ ayudarás
a mantener el foro.


Seguir a udias en Twitter
Directorio de Empresas de Foros de informática


Todo lo que sueñas, se puede diseñar.
We build your dreams.

 - Principal - Responder - Estadísticas - Registrarse - Buscar - Lista de usuarios -  - Zona de Descargas
 -Privacidad y política de cookies -
Ayuda al foro con tu donación
Foros en Udias.com / FileMaker / Remesar recibos a xml para el banco
Autor Mensaje

Moderador


  Karma               2546

#1 Publicado: 13 Abr 2018 13:20 - Editado por: Alatriste



Todos los hilos del foro que tratan sobre este tema son bastante antiguos y al día de hoy la cosa cambió. Hablé con el banco y estos la ayuda que me dan es enviandome un pdf con 80 páginas.

A la cuestión. Quiero que la BD pueda mandar al banco una remesa de recibos para que lo pasen al cobro, para ello tengo una presentación de impresión de la remesa, en la cual tengo los campos:
-IBAN de la entidad envía la remesa
-Nombre entidad envía la remesa
-Nº de remesa
-Fecha remesa
-Total de la remesa
y cada linea es un recibo de una factura, con los campos
-Nº de la factura
-ID del cliente
-Nombre cliente
-Importe
-Vencimiento

La pregunta es y apartir de aqui ¿como hago para convertirlo en un archivo xml para que se le pueda enviar al banco y este lo acepte informáticamente?
FileMaker puede exportar a xml directamente, ¿con hacer esa exportación es suficiente o tengo que hacer guion que monte la estructura del archivo en lenguaje xml poniendole una cabecera, un cuerpo, un pié etc ?

Cualquier ayuda me es muy interesante


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
Si te fue de utilidad el foro, valoralo y hazte forero VIP, tu nombre de usuario será verde mostrando que aportas ayuda.
Hacerte VIP es necesario para mantenerlo abierto, recuerda que el foro vive sin ayuda de FileMaker y sus distribuidores oficiales.
W10 Pro x64 - FM Advanced v17 (x64)

Moderador


  Karma               3214

#2 Publicado: 13 Abr 2018 16:15



Hola Alatriste.
Tienes que usar una cosa que se llama xslt o transformador de XML. Es un archivo similar que transforma la estructura de un archivo XML en otra (la que te pide el banco).
Tomaría el XML exportado por FileMaker con formato FMPDSORESULT y la cambiaría.
¿Cómo se hace? No tengo ni idea. Hace tiempo probé a convertir un XML con una lista en texto plano en una tabla html con esos valores.
https://www.w3schools.com/xml/xsl_transformation.a sp
Busca en la web información sobre XML y XSLT.
Un saludo


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
var factorial = (n) => n > 1 ? n * factorial(n-1) : 1 Windows 10, FileMaker Pro 17 Advanced

Miembro

Habitual

  Karma         109

#3 Publicado: 13 Abr 2018 16:18



Alatriste hola saludos, actualmente estoy trabajando algo similar, tengo todo el sistema de facturas, ordenes de cobro, mas tablas de usuarios, procedimientos, etc

En mi país el sistema de salud, obliga a los prestadores de servicios, enviar un reporte financiero, este reporte se llama C16 bajo NIIF, y la plataforma de reporte require XML.

Que he desarrollado; genero todo un reporte que exporte a excel, de alli configurar previamente excel en modo programador y habilitar XML y me ha ido bien. En un tiempo trabaje bastante para que no exportara a excel , mejor seria directo a XML pero el reporte en la plataforma tiene un validador, yo creo que igual tu banco, debe tener un validador de la información, y si no cumple con la estructura y contenido los rechaza. Eso me pasaba, la solución fue la que te expongo, exportar a excel y de alli modo programador y generar el archivo.

Si el caso fuese archivos planos como TXT, seria mas facil.

Mi pregunta es; el banco tiene algún validador, tiene que reportar bajo NIIF, porque si es asi es en XBRL, alli tengo otro desarrollo. Me avisas y nos colaboramos


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
oko FM 15 Y FM SERVER 14

Moderador


  Karma               2546

#4 Publicado: 19 Jul 2018 20:18 - Editado por: Alatriste



Bueno, este tema que me tiene repodrido y mi cliente esta
okonet:
Si el caso fuese archivos planos como TXT, seria mas facil.

Pues no me queda mas remedio que hacerlo así o tirar por ahí, por lo menos avanzo en algo, crear un archivo .txt de los recibos y después convertirlo a xml usando alguna página web que he visto y que aun lo hacen.

Pero claro, ahora viene otra cuestión, la norma CSB-58 ya no se utiliza, ni la 19, ahora es la norma SEPA, por lo ¿qué formato hay que usar?, ¿cómo tienen que ir los campos? creo recordar que había que rellenarlo con ceros. Creo que me he leído todos los temas de foro que tratan de esto, son bastantes antiguos y en ninguno tampoco se daban soluciones totales. Lo mas nuevo es un tema creado por flusheddata en el 2012 llamado Ejemplo de guión para generar recibos pero que no los crea para mandarlos al banco en formato .txt o .xml.

El plugin BaseElements he visto que hace algo de xml como un validor AQUI pero no le veo que haga el trabajo de transformación a.
¿Hay algún otro plugin que pueda hacer algo de esto?

Espero que algún compañero pueda arrojar luz en las tinieblas de este tema. Incluso podría comprar alguna solución que permitiese importar los recibos y ella ya hace el trabajo de transformarlo en .txt o en .xml.

Imagino que este tema debe afectar a muchos usuarios actualmente, porque mandar recibos al banco para pasarlos al cobro es muy habitual.

Nota: Al usuario que me ayude a solucionar el tema haré en su nombre una donación al foro para sea usuario verde y si ya los es, tendría un año extra.


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
Si te fue de utilidad el foro, valoralo y hazte forero VIP, tu nombre de usuario será verde mostrando que aportas ayuda.
Hacerte VIP es necesario para mantenerlo abierto, recuerda que el foro vive sin ayuda de FileMaker y sus distribuidores oficiales.
W10 Pro x64 - FM Advanced v17 (x64)

Moderador


  Karma               3214

#5 Publicado: 21 Jul 2018 09:42



Hola.
He encontrado esto:
http://solutions.filemaker.com/made-for-filemaker/ es/detail.jsp?id=solution.10000004098

Es de pago, pero quizás sea la solución que buscas.

Sls.


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
var factorial = (n) => n > 1 ? n * factorial(n-1) : 1 Windows 10, FileMaker Pro 17 Advanced

Miembro

Asiduo

  Karma         119

#6 Publicado: 22 Jul 2018 03:56



saludos revise lo que sugiere flusheddata pero el demo no genera el archivo xml alatriste tienes un archivo de muestra xml para tener idea de como tiene que estar estructurado


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
xp fm 11avanced

Moderador


  Karma               2546

#7 Publicado: 22 Jul 2018 10:06



flusheddata:
He encontrado esto:
http://solutions.filemaker.com/made-for-filemaker/ es/detail.jsp?id=solution.10000004098

Es de pago, pero quizás sea la solución que buscas

Ya leí sobre ella, pero no la encontraba. Indagaré y cuento.


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
Si te fue de utilidad el foro, valoralo y hazte forero VIP, tu nombre de usuario será verde mostrando que aportas ayuda.
Hacerte VIP es necesario para mantenerlo abierto, recuerda que el foro vive sin ayuda de FileMaker y sus distribuidores oficiales.
W10 Pro x64 - FM Advanced v17 (x64)

Moderador


  Karma               2546

#8 Publicado: 23 Jul 2018 12:51



Parece ser que la solución encontrada e indicada por flusheddata va ser la que soluciona la cosa.
Me lo bajé y lo he estado viendo y funciona, y lo venden a buen precio.
Doy el tema por solucionado.

Gracias flusheddata.


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
Si te fue de utilidad el foro, valoralo y hazte forero VIP, tu nombre de usuario será verde mostrando que aportas ayuda.
Hacerte VIP es necesario para mantenerlo abierto, recuerda que el foro vive sin ayuda de FileMaker y sus distribuidores oficiales.
W10 Pro x64 - FM Advanced v17 (x64)

Miembro

Ocasional

  Karma     10

#9 Publicado: 23 Jul 2018 23:52 - Editado por: oskrki



Esta bien, lo que pasa es que si sirve unarchivo txt sería bueno saber cuales son los campos necesarios y el número de digitos de cada campo, de esta forma podríamos hacerlo nosotros e implementarlo a nuestras aplicaciones.
Alguien que lo tenga podría poner aqui un xml que genere, con datos ficticios... claro.

Me pasaron un telefono de mi banco en el que dicen que informan sobre este tema... voy a ver si hablo con ellos y consigo más información.... os mantendré avisados..

Me contesto a mi mismo...Dejo lo que puse por si a alguien se le ocurre lo que a mi, así tiene más información: ahora no sirven los archivos txt, solo los xml.


Si este mensaje te ha servido de ayuda dale tu voto Voto positivo, si quieres penalizarlo Voto positivo
Windows 10 y Xubuntu. FM 12 advance
Su respuesta

Estilo Negrillas  Estilo Italico  Estilo Subrayado  URL De La Imagen  URL De La Web  Preformatted Text  YouTube URL  Sin código BB
Emoticones
:) ;) :up: :down: :biglol: :confused :cool: :mad: :sad: :shame: :smirk: :tongue: ... Más  Emoticones desactivados
Color de texto
Texto en negro Texto en blanco Texto en gris Texto en rojo Texto en azul Texto en verde Texto en rojo oscuro Texto en cian Texto en azul oscuro Texto en púrpura Texto en amarillo Texto en rosa Texto en naranja Texto en verde oliva Texto en marrón



 » Usuario  » Contraseña 
Solo Usuarios Registrados Pueden Postiar Aqui.
 

Tópicos relacionados con Remesar recibos a xml para el banco

Exportar registros con formato del CSB 19 (recibos a banco)
Recibos de pagos para multiples facturas
Remesa bancaria para cobro de recibos.
Ejemplo de guión para generar recibos
informe tipo extracto banco


Conectados: Invitados - 10
Miembros - 0
En verde usuarios ZDDR

Realizado con miniBB © 2001-2018
Para Udias.com © 1996-2018
Hosting con Interdominios